BRADFORD - On Oct. 31, 2017 around 1:30 p.m., South Simcoe Police were notified by a resident of Bradford that her identity had been stolen.

The complainant was doing business at a local bank when she was advised that two attempts were made to open credit card accounts but were unsuccessful.

Police remind people not to share personal information on the phone, through mail or over the internet unless you have initiated the contact or know who you are dealing with.
